Christmas Market at the Ship Lift Museum Henrichenburg
Waltrop
Steampunk market set against a historic industrial backdrop
About
Step into a unique holiday wonderland at the Christmas Market, set against the atmospheric industrial backdrop of the Ship Lift Museum Henrichenburg. Over 80 creative vendors showcase handcrafted gifts, unique art, and seasonal delights, creating a festive 'Christmas Harbor' to welcome the holiday season. Discover everything from woodwork and jewelry to homemade treats and steampunk-inspired wares.

Frequently Asked Questions
What kind of items can I expect to find at the market?
You can find a wide variety of items including woodwork, Christmas decorations, jewelry, homemade goods from the kitchen and garden, blue printing, knitted and sewn items, pet accessories, and beekeeping products. There is also a special 'Steampunk Market' with unique wares.
Is there anything for children to do?
Yes, the museum's educational team organizes exciting hands-on activities specifically for children.
What is the 'Steamtropolis' Steampunk Market?
Steamtropolis is a special market within the event, located in the harbor building, where vendors offer goods inspired by the eras of Kaiser Wilhelm and Queen Victoria, creating a unique steampunk atmosphere.
Is there a place to eat or drink?
Yes, there is a 'Steampunk Café' located upstairs, and various vendors offer homemade goods, including items from the kitchen and garden, and beekeeping products.
